Diseño del tratamiento de las aguas residuales de una industria textil (70 m3/d) para la eliminación de fibras y reutilización del agua

Abstract

[EN] Textile industry is one of the most important in the world. This sector uses large quantities of water in the different phases of their productive processes, that later can not return no the environment because of its content in pollutant elements. In this End-of-degree Project, wastewater from a textile company is treated so that it can be reused later. To this end, two techniques have been studied, in order to implement them in a single design: filtration with filter materials, and filtration with nanofiltration membranes. Firstly, laboratory trials have been made to study wastewater behaviour when filtering it with different filter fillers. In order to do this, the most appropriate parameters have been identified to study the performance of the process, like total suspended solids, turbidity, colour or COD. By doing so, the optimal filter material has been chosen according to the efficiency in the elimination of these parameters. Afterwards, the water obtained after the previous filtration has been used as feed in a nanofiltration membranes pilot plant to select the conditions of operation to maximize the removal of contaminants in textile wastewater. After finishing the experimental pase, the results obtained have been used to design and industrial plant that implements both technologies, and capable of treating a flow of 70 m3 /d. TFGM
